Abstract

An HSA transport comb includes an alignment pin extending from the comb body into a tooling hole of the actuator arm, and a separator finger in contact with a suspension assembly of an HGA with the transport comb in a second angular orientation with respect to the actuator arm, but not in a first angular orientation. The transport comb includes a restraining tower extending into a mass-reduction opening of the actuator arm. The restraining tower includes a first lobe that fits within the mass-reduction opening with the transport comb in the first angular orientation, but not with the transport comb in the second angular orientation. The restraining tower also includes a first neck that fits within the mass-reduction opening with the transport comb in either angular orientation, and has a neck height that is greater than the actuator arm thickness.
